Understanding the Different types of Arthritis

Arthritis isn’t a single disease; it’s an umbrella term encompassing over 100 different conditions affecting joints,the tissues surrounding the joint,and other connective tissues. As Dr. Michael Bates of OrthoCarolina explains,accurate diagnosis is the frist step toward effective pain management. Common types include:

Osteoarthritis (OA): The most prevalent form, frequently enough resulting from wear and tear on joint cartilage. Symptoms include pain,stiffness,and reduced range of motion.

Rheumatoid arthritis (RA): An autoimmune disease where the body’s immune system attacks the joints, causing inflammation, pain, and potential joint damage.

Psoriatic Arthritis: Linked to psoriasis, this type causes joint pain, stiffness, and swelling, often alongside skin lesions.

Gout: Characterized by sudden, severe attacks of pain, redness, and tenderness in joints, often the big toe.

fibromyalgia: While not strictly arthritis,it frequently enough presents with widespread musculoskeletal pain,fatigue,and tenderness in localized areas.

Non-Pharmacological Approaches to Arthritis Pain Relief

before considering medication, Dr. Bates emphasizes the importance of lifestyle modifications and conservative treatments.These can substantially reduce arthritis pain and improve quality of life.

Exercise: Regular, low-impact exercise like walking, swimming, or cycling strengthens muscles around joints, providing support and reducing stress. Joint pain relief often comes with increased mobility.

Weight Management: Excess weight puts extra strain on weight-bearing joints (hips, knees, ankles). Losing even a small amount of weight can make a ample difference.

Physical Therapy: A physical therapist can develop a personalized exercise program to improve strength, flexibility, and range of motion. they can also teach proper body mechanics to protect joints.

Occupational Therapy: An occupational therapist can help adapt daily activities to minimize joint stress. This might involve using assistive devices or modifying how tasks are performed.

Heat and Cold Therapy: Applying heat can relax muscles and relieve stiffness, while cold packs can reduce inflammation and numb pain.

Assistive Devices: Canes,walkers,braces,and shoe inserts can provide support and reduce stress on affected joints.

Pharmacological Interventions for Managing Arthritis

When non-pharmacological methods aren’t enough, medication can play a crucial role in arthritis management. Dr. Bates outlines several options:

Over-the-Counter (OTC) Pain Relievers: Acetaminophen and NSAIDs (nonsteroidal anti-inflammatory drugs) like ibuprofen and naproxen can provide temporary pain relief.

Prescription NSAIDs: Stronger NSAIDs are available by prescription, but long-term use can have side effects.

Corticosteroids: These powerful anti-inflammatory drugs can be injected directly into the joint or taken orally. They provide rapid relief but are typically used for short-term management due to potential side effects.

Disease-Modifying Antirheumatic Drugs (DMARDs): Used primarily for rheumatoid arthritis,DMARDs slow the progression of the disease and prevent joint damage.

Biologics: A newer class of DMARDs that target specific parts of the immune system.

The Role of Injections in arthritis Treatment

Injections offer targeted pain relief and can be a valuable part of a extensive treatment plan.

Corticosteroid Injections: Provide rapid, but temporary, relief from inflammation and pain.

Hyaluronic Acid Injections (Viscosupplementation): used primarily for osteoarthritis, these injections lubricate the joint and reduce friction.

Platelet-Rich plasma (PRP) Injections: Involve injecting a concentration of the patient’s own platelets into the joint to promote healing and reduce inflammation. Research is ongoing, but early results are promising.

Nutritional Considerations for Arthritis Sufferers

While diet isn’t a cure for arthritis, certain foods can help reduce inflammation and manage symptoms. dr. Bates recommends:

Omega-3 Fatty Acids: Found in fatty fish (salmon, tuna, mackerel), flaxseeds, and walnuts, these have anti-inflammatory properties.

Antioxidant-Rich Foods: Fruits, vegetables, and whole grains are packed with antioxidants that protect cells from damage.

Vitamin D: Notable for bone health and immune function.

Avoid processed Foods, Sugary Drinks, and Red meat: These can contribute to inflammation.
